WebIn If Stones Could Speak, award-winning author Marc Aronson joins the research crew and records their efforts to crack Stonehenge’s secrets. National Geographic helped sponsor the Riverside archeological team’s mission, and now young readers can journey behind the scenes to experience this groundbreaking story first-hand, through the eyes ...

Interestingly, his approach to sculpting used the stone itself as inspiration. As did Renaissance sculptors, he believed his work freed the form trapped inside the stone.
